The use of measuring systems with glancingv light greatly simplifies the measurement of contamination of a workpiece or of the environment. By implementing a control system on the shop floor, organisations can effectively monitor, control and improve the quality objective of cleanliness. Process control provides a data-driven approach to consistently maintain cleanliness levels within specified limits, reduce the risk of product defects and ensure customer satisfaction. The glancingv light method enables the implementation of statistical process control for surface cleanliness. In modern systems, the glancingv light method is used directly or with swab samples to measure the number, size and position of deposited particles on components or in the environment. The data points are collected at-line close to production and presented on site in near real time, enabling a rapid response to deviations.
